LEGAL INNOVATION | Tu Agente Digitalizador; LEGAL3 | Gestin Definitiva de Despachos; LEGAL GOV | Gestin Avanzada Sector Pblico These two stories set in present-day Britain are interwoven with a third story set in 1993 of a family's annual vacation to the beach, which takes a troubling and ominous turn after the 15-year-old daughter, Kirsty, begins dating a local 19-year-old guy, Mark. A hallmark of a Lisa Jewell suspense novel is a plot that begins with a wide-ranging and apparently unrelated cast of characters, and, over the course of the story, closes in on itself bit by bit, in the process revealing to readers how each character has shaped the lives and fates of the others. Woven throughout the story is a past timeline also set in Ridinghouse Bay, following a family whose annual summer vacation takes a dark turn when a charismatic-yet-sinister young man bumps into them one day, and becomes disturbingly fixated on the familys teenage daughter.
